Bangor Holds Off Mauston with Diving Catch
The Mauston Golden Eagles baseball team came up just short in their comeback attempt vs Bangor Friday evening. Mauston trailed 3-0 early but rallied to tie the game up at 3-3 capped off by a double from Connor Newlun. Bangor would retake the lead in the top of the 7th on a bloop rbi single by Dayne Langrehr and add one more run to go up 5-3. Mauston was able to get a run back in the 7th thanks to a Bangor error and had the tying run at third when Bryce Anderson made a diving catch to rob Evan Freimuth of a game tying hit to end the game, with Bangor hanging on 5-4. Hayden Gyllin made his first ever appearance on the mound and took the loss despite pitching well he also added a double at the plate. Eli Tucker picked up the win on the mound for Bangor while Dayne Langrehr notched the save, Langrehr went 2×4 with the go ahead RBI.
Royall Picks Up 20th Baseball Win By Blanking Green Devils
The Royall Panther baseball team won their 20th game of the season Thursday evening with a 6-0 shutout victory over Adams-Friendship. Royall managed to get 6runs on just 3hits. Garrett Dragans 2run single in the 5th put the game out of reach for Adams-Friendship. Trey Wildes & Ben Crneckiy combined for a 2hit shutout for Royall. Wildes pitched the first 6innings giving up nothing on just 2hits a walk and six strikeouts. Crneckiy pitched the final inning giving up nothing while striking out a pair. Kale Gatterman gave up 4runs on just 2hits for Adams-Friendship, he walked 6 and struckout 6. Royall is now 20-5 on their season heading into the postseason.
Necedah Wins Matchup With Future Rocket Teammates
The Necedah Cardinals baseball team used strong pitching to get by rival New Lisbon 5-2 Monday evening. Brady Cross pitched 6 strong innings giving up just 2runs on 3hits while walking only one and striking out eight. Brady Keller picked up the save in the 7th getting a double play to end the game. Keller added an RBI single for Necedah in the 3rd inning. Jacob Jax took the loss but pitched well for the Rockets. Nate Jensen had an RBI double for New Lisbon in the loss. This will be the final matchup between these two teams on the baseball diamond for at least the next two years as they will combine into a co-op starting next spring.
Royall Splits Pair of Baseball Games in Viroqua
The Royall Panther Baseball team split a pair of games in Viroqua on Saturday. The Panthers fell 3-2 to the host Blackhawks. An RBI double from Ben Crnicky tied the game in the 4th at 2-2 but Viroqua got a go ahead single in the 6th inning from Jack Dahl to secure to victory. Cole Eberhardt went 3×3 in the loss. Royall defeated Richland Center 2-1 in game two, getting a strong outing from Eberhardt on the mound who pitched a complete game giving up just 1run on 5hits walking 1 and striking out 6 including striking out the side in the 7th inning. Trey Wildes had a double and both RBI’s in the victory. Royall is now 18-5 on their season.

Royall Blanks Bangor to Take Control of SBC Baseball Race
The Royall Panther baseball team took complete control of the Scenic Bluffs Conference championship race with an 8-0 victory over Bangor Thursday evening. Strong Royall defense kept the game scoreless into the third inning. Cole Eberhardt caught Eli Tucker trying to steal third in the opening inning and Carter Uppena threw out a runner trying to score at home in the 2nd inning. Uppena led off the third inning with a double and later came around to score on a wild pitch to give Royall the early lead. Eberhardt would tack on an RBI single that same inning. Royall pulled away in the 4th on a bases clearing double by Eberhardt to put Royall up 6-0, Brendan Rick would add a 2 run single in the 5th inning to create the final 8-0 margin of victory. Seth Brandau had a complete game shutout for Royall scattering 5 hits walking a pair and striking out 7. The win moves Royall to 11-0 in the Scenic Bluffs Conference and 15-4 overall. Bangor drops to 5-2 and 10-4 overall.

Cashton Defeats Hillsboro Takes Control of SBC Softball Race
The Cashton Eagles now control their own destiny to a SBC Championship after downing Hillsboro 7-5 Monday evening. If Cashton wins out they will do no worse than share the conference championship. Hillsboro despite the loss is in the same position. Cashton used a big 3 run 3rd inning to seize the lead and hang on for the victory despite a furious Hillsboro rally. Cashton led 4-0 going into the 6th inning but Hillsboro struck for 3 runs in the 6th charged by a 2 run bomb by Michelyn Hansen, Cashton answered back with a 3 run bottom of the 6th to go up 7-3. Hillsboro loaded the bases in the 7th with nobody out but Hansen hit a line drive to 3rd which was caught and the fielder was able to double off the baserunner at 3rd to halt the Tiger comeback attempt. Hayden Bohn and Kiana Liska each had a pair of hits in the Tigers loss. Sophie Lucazewski and Peyton Brueggen each had 3 hits for the Eagles. Cashton improves to 6-3 in the conference and 9-7 overall. Hillsboro drops to 4-3 in the conference and 8-6 overall.

Royall Necedah Split Softball Doubleheader
The Necedah Cardinals & Royall Panthers softball teams split a pair of games Tuesday evening, leaving Royall still sitting atop the Scenic Bluffs Conference standings. Necedah took game 1 with a big 3rd inning where they took advantage of Royall miscues to score 4 runs and hang on for a 5-2 victory. Hannah Hunkins went 2×3 for the Cardinals who got a strong pitching performance by Addisyn Schumer who picked up the victory inside the circle. Bria Gruen had a double and triple in the loss for the Panthers. Royall earned the split by taking game two by a final of 2-1. Kenday Olson had the game winning RBI in the top of the 5th and final inning scoring Piper Purcell. Olson also had a strong defensive game for the Panthers. Ashleigh Klipstein picked up the win in the circle in game 2 for Royall. Royall sits at 6-2 in the Scenic Bluffs Conference and 7-9 overall. Necedah is now 4-3 in the conference and 4-6 overall.
